Whether you’re hosting a backyard cookout or just firing up the grill for an easy weeknight dinner, this list has exactly what to serve with beef kabobs. From fresh salads and fluffy rice to crispy potatoes and roasted veggies, these recipes are the perfect match for tender skewers hot off the grill (or out of the oven). Plus, they’re simple, crowd-pleasing, and packed with flavor.

Mediterranean Bean Salad packs chickpeas, white beans, your favorite Mediterranean vegetables and feta cheese into one healthy salad and is topped with a light lemony dressing.
These crispy Oven Roasted Yukon Gold Potatoes only require 7 ingredients and are the perfect easy side. Roasting at high temperature (425 degrees) helps them to develop lots of color and get nice and crispy.
Truffle Mashed Potatoes are sure to be your new favorite side dish. With just a few simple ingredients you can whip up this incredible side in no time!
Loaded Bacon Cheddar Smashed Potatoes. These bacon cheddar loaded smashed potatoes start with crispy and buttery smashed potatoes topped with bacon, cheddar cheese, and green onions. These loaded smashed potatoes are the perfect side dish.
Flavored with garlic, soy sauce, toasted sesame oil, and toasted sesame seeds, these Garlic Sesame Green Beans are the perfect addition to your favorite Asian dish or any time you need a flavorful vegetable side!
Indian Instant Pot Basmati Rice comes perfectly every time and only takes 10 minutes start to finish. It is buttery, fluffy, light, and never mushy. There is no need to soak the rice or use a rice cooker anymore.
This Easy Homemade Rice Pilaf is a classic rice dish that’s simple to make in one pot or skillet, is packed full of flavor, and is a favorite side dish in our house!
Summer Orzo Pasta Salad is a great addition to any summer get together! This summer salad recipe mixes together orzo pasta, chickpeas, feta cheese, crisp summer vegetables and fresh herbs.
Summer in a bowl in this simple Grilled Zucchini Pasta Salad right here! Fresh summer ingredients, a pop of citrus and all the cheese tossed with grilled veggies makes for an amazing potluck dish.
